摘 要:目的了解居民新型冠状病毒肺炎(新冠肺炎)消毒知识和消毒行为基本情况及其影响因素,为普及科学消毒知识,制定有效消毒措施,指导社区居民做好日常消毒工作提供科学依据。方法2020年3月4-5日,采用自行设计问卷,通过网络调查方法调查居民的人口学特征、消毒知识和消毒行为情况。比较消毒知识得分情况,采用多因素logistic回归分析居民消毒知识得分和使用消毒产品的影响因素。结果共收集问卷1735份,有效问卷1713份,问卷有效率为98.73%。居民消毒知识平均得分为(16.21±3.03)。文化程度越高消毒知识得分越高(F=81.112,P<0.001),家庭主妇消毒知识平均得分低于其它职业(F=13.562,P<0.001),月收入越高消毒知识平均得分越高(F=28.090,P<0.001);使用消毒产品的居民消毒知识平均得分高于不使用(F=4.207,P=0.040)。多因素分析结果显示女性消毒知识得分低于男性0.777(0.620~0.975);高中/中专/大专和本科及以上的消毒知识得分高于初中及以下,OR值和95%CI分别为2.679(1.849~3.884)和5.387(3.688~7.867);45~59岁和≥60岁的消毒知识得分高于≤29岁,OR值和95%CI分别为1.615(1.194~2.184)和1.644(1.078~2.508)。对于消毒产品的使用方面,多因素分析结果显示女性、30~44岁、企业人员和其它人员更多使用消毒产品,OR值和95%CI分别为1.469(1.045~2.066)、1.635(1.101~2.427)、2.356(1.418~3.912)和2.102(1.279~3.454)。另外,有93.87%的居民对消毒剂的选择、使用和安全性等知识有需求。结论居民消毒知识水平整体较高,但依旧存在部分误区,应根据不同人群特征进行消毒知识、消毒产品使用和消毒需求方面有针对性的健康教育。Objective To understand the status and influence factors of disinfection knowledge and practice on 2019 Novel Coronavirus disease(COVID-19), and to provide scientific evidence for formulating effective disinfection measures, populariz-ing scientific disinfection knowledge and guiding community residents to have a good performance in daily disinfection.Methods The demographic characteristics, knowledge and practice of disinfection were investigated by self-designed questionnaire online from March 4 th to March 5 th, 2020.
